How much do Airbnb hosts make on average per month in Dornum?

The short-term rental market in Dornum shows distinct revenue patterns across different property tiers. Our analysis reveals that successful properties combine strategic pricing with quality management to maximize earnings potential. Market data demonstrates clear revenue differentiation among properties:

  • Typical properties (median) earn $946 per month
  • Strong performing properties (top 25%) make $1,676 or more
  • Best-in-class properties (top 10%) achieve $2,562+ monthly
  • Entry-level properties (bottom 25%) typically earn around $444

Seasonality patterns in Dornum

Peak Season (August, July, June)
  • Revenue peaks at $1731.95 per month
  • Occupancy rates reach 53.75%
  • Daily rates average $109.73
Shoulder Season
  • Revenue averages $1212.78 per month
  • Occupancy maintains 33.43%
  • Daily rates hold at $103.07
Low Season (December, November, January)
  • Revenue drops to $567.13 per month
  • Occupancy decreases to 18.10%
  • Daily rates adjust to $95.65

Room Capacity Distribution

Analysis of 199 properties in Dornum shows that 2 bedrooms properties are most prevalent, making up 42.7% of the market. The market tends to favor smaller properties, with 2 bedrooms and 1 bedroom together representing 78.4% of all listings.

Key Insights

  • Most common: 2 bedrooms (42.7%)
  • Least common: 4 bedrooms (1%)
  • Market concentration: 78.4% in top 2 sizes
  • Market skew: Favors smaller properties
